A powerful collection of Lucien Clergue's early masterpieces, where the remains and decay of the Camargue are transformed into pure, immortal visual compositions.

Charognes is a publication of immense historical and artistic value that gathers the brilliant early works of the great French master Lucien Clergue. Deeply affected by the premature loss of his mother, the artist immediately poured into photography his urgent need to process and understand the tragic dimension of existence. Exploring the wild landscapes of the Camargue, Clergue dedicated himself to documenting the remains and carcasses of abandoned animals. Far from being a morbid obsession with the macabre, this series represents a bold attempt to exorcise and transcend death through the photographic lens. Under his sensitive gaze, decomposition is transformed into pure geometric form, balanced masses, and sculptural structures shaped by a masterful use of light and shadow. The volume documents the historic debut of a visual exploration that deeply impressed even Pablo Picasso during their very first meeting in Arles.
